What to Expect?

The River Christian Training classes are now being offered in partnership with Midwestern Baptist Theological Seminary and Spurgeon College. This is a pathway to potentially earn tuition-free undergraduate college credit or graduate-level credit if enrolled as a graduate student at Midwestern Seminary.

The classes are eight weeks in duration. The first class session is held on a Sunday afternoon. The subsequent seven weeks of class are held on Tuesday evenings. Each class period is two and half hours. No childcare is provided.

River members who wish to receive credit must complete all associated course requirements. Requirements include in-person class attendance, quizzes, exams, written assignments, research papers, reading, and more. The coursework is equivalent to courses offered at Spurgeon College, the undergraduate division at Midwestern.

There are different tiers of participation available:

  • Tier 1: Receive credit by completing all course requirements. (River members only)
  • Tier 2: Audit the class and choose your level of participation/attendance. (River members and regular attenders)
Who Can Register?

To receive credit, you must be a member of River.

Regular attenders of River are welcome to participate and audit the class, but you will not receive credit.
